Preparation and Cooking Time

  • Total Time: 20 minutes
  • Preparation Time: 10 minutes
  • Cooking Time: 10 minutes
  • Servings: 4
  • Calories per serving: Approximately 250–300 calories

Ingredients

For the Garlic Butter Sauce:

  • 3 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 5 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tablespoon fresh parsley, chopped (optional)
  • 1 teaspoon lemon juice (optional)
  • Salt and pepper to taste

For the Chicken:

  • 1 lb bo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cut into bite-sized pieces
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• ½ teaspoon garlic pow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Ingredient Highlights

  • Chicken: Tender and lean, making it the perfect protein for this flavorful dish.
  • Garlic Butter Sauce: A blend of butter, garlic, and optional herbs creates a sauce that’s full of savory goodness.
  • Lemon Juice: Adds a slight acidity to balance the richness of the butter.
  • Paprika and Garlic Powder: Provide extra flavor to the chicken, complementing the garlic butter sauce.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Prepare the Chicken:

  1. Season the Chicken: In a bowl, toss the chicken pieces with olive oil, paprika,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Ensure the chicken is well-coated with the seasoning.
  2. Cook the Chicken: Heat a large skillet over medium-high heat and add the seasoned chicken pieces. Cook the chicken for 6–7 minutes, turning occasionally, until fully cooked and browned on all sides. Remove from the skillet and set aside.

Prepare the Garlic Butter Sauce:

  1. Make the Garlic Butter: In the same skillet,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and sauté for 1–2 minutes, or until fragrant. Be careful not to burn the garlic.
  2. Combine with Chicken: Return the cooked chicken to the skillet, tossing it in the garlic butter sauce. If you want, add lemon juice and parsley at this point for extra flavor and color. Cook for an additional 1–2 minutes, ensuring the chicken is well-coated in the garlic butter.

Serve and Enjoy:

  1. Serve the Chicken: Remove from heat and serve immediately. You can garnish the chicken with extra parsley or lemon slices for added flair.

Additional Tips

  • Adjust the Spice Level: If you like spice, feel free to add chili flakes or cayenne pepper to the sauce.
  • Add More Herbs: Fresh rosemary or thyme can be added to the garlic butter for a fragrant twist.
  • Use Boneless Skinless Thighs: For more tender and flavorful chicken, opt for boneless skinless chicken thighs instead of breasts.
  • Cook in Batches: If cooking for a large crowd, consider cooking the chicken in two batches to ensure it’s evenly browned.
  • Storing Leftovers: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for 2–3 days. Reheat in a skillet for the best texture.

Recipe Variations

  1. Herb Butter Chicken: Elevate the flavor with extra fresh herbs such as rosemary, thyme, or oregano. Incorporating these herbs into the garlic butter sauce will bring an aromatic depth to the dish, giving it a savory, earthy complexity that beautifully complements the richness of the butter. Freshly chopped herbs add a light, herbal brightness, enhancing the overall flavor profile.
  2. Lemon Garlic Chicken: Add an extra kick of brightness and tanginess to the dish by incorporating more lemon zest and fresh lemon juice into the garlic butter sauce. The citrus elements add a refreshing, zingy contrast to the richness of the butter, making the dish feel lighter and more vibrant. The zesty lemon flavor balances the savory garlic beautifully for a well-rounded flavor.
  3. Cheesy Garlic Chicken: If you love cheese, top the chicken with melted mozzarella or Parmesan to create a cheesy, gooey finish. Simply melt the cheese under the broiler for a few minutes until golden and bubbly, creating an irresistible, creamy topping that adds a layer of richness and indulgence. The cheese acts as a delicious companion to the garlic butter sauce, making the chicken extra satisfying.
  4. Spicy Garlic Chicken: For those who enjoy a bit of heat, stir in hot sauce or finely chopped fresh chili peppers (like jalapeños or serrano peppers) into the garlic butter sauce. This addition will infuse the chicken with a spicy kick that contrasts wonderfully with the buttery richness. The heat pairs perfectly with the garlic, creating a flavorful, fiery twist on the dish.
  5. Honey Garlic Chicken: For a touch of sweetness that complements the savory richness, stir a tablespoon of honey into the garlic butter sauce. This will create a wonderful balance of sweet and savory, caramelizing slightly as the chicken cooks, and adding depth to the dish. The honey provides a light sweetness that cuts through the richness of the butter and garlic.
  6. Mushroom Garlic Chicken: Enhance the umami flavor of the dish by adding sautéed mushrooms to the skillet while the chicken cooks. Mushrooms bring a hearty, earthy flavor to the plate, and their texture provides a nice contrast to the tender chicken. As the mushrooms absorb the garlic butter sauce, they contribute their rich, savory notes to the overall flavor of the dish.
  7. Cajun Garlic Chicken: Give your chicken a bold, spicy twist by swapping out paprika for Cajun seasoning. The blend of spices in Cajun seasoning, including cayenne, garlic powder, and thyme, will give your chicken an extra kick. This variation adds more smokiness and heat to the dish, while maintaining the savory garlic butter base. It’s a great option for those who enjoy a bit of Southern-inspired flair.

Freezing and Storage

  • Freezing: Store the chicken in an airtight container or freezer-safe bag and freeze for up to 2–3 months. Reheat thoroughly before serving.
  • Storage: Store leftover cooked chicken in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.

FAQ Section

  1. Can I use chicken thighs instead of breasts?
    Yes, chicken thighs are a great option for extra tenderness and flavor.
  2. What can I serve with Garlic Butter Chicken Bites?
    This dish pairs wonderfully with a variety of sides like mashed potatoes, rice, veggies, or pasta.
  3. Can I make this ahead of time?
    While this recipe is best served fresh, you can prep the chicken and sauce ahead of time and then cook when ready to serve.
  4. Can I use frozen chicken?
    Frozen chicken can be used, but make sure it’s fully thawed before cooking.
  5. What if I don’t have fresh parsley?
    Dried parsley can be used in place of fresh parsley, but fresh parsley will give a better flavor.
